Eco Friendly Low VOC Automotive Wiring Harness Tape Market Size
The global eco friendly low VOC automotive wiring harness tape market size was valued at USD 470.5 million in 2023 and is anticipated to grow at a CAGR of 5.6% between 2024 and 2032. The rapid rise of electric vehicles (EVs) is boosting the need for wiring harnesses and components including low VOC tapes. The U.S. Electric Vehicle market is projected to grow from USD 49.1 million in 2022 to over USD 210 million by 2032, with an annual growth rate of more than 15%. EVs require more complex wiring systems than traditional internal combustion engine (ICE) vehicles.

Countries around the world are enforcing stricter rules to reduce volatile organic compounds (VOCs) in car manufacturing. This change is pushing carmakers to use eco-friendly materials for wiring harness tapes. For instance, in August 2024, Mexico's Ministry of Environment and Natural Resources introduced a draft standard to control VOC emissions in production and auxiliary services. This move highlights Mexico's effort to cut pollution and protect both human health and the environment. VOCs are harmful, contributing to air pollution and damaging the ozone layer. By using eco-friendly low VOC tapes, automakers can meet these regulations, lower emissions during production, and improve their vehicles' environmental impact.
Eco Friendly Low VOC Automotive Wiring Harness Tape Market Trends
The advancements in materials science and manufacturing have led to the creation of high-performance, eco-friendly tapes for automotive wiring harnesses. These new tapes are changing the industry by offering sustainable options that perform just as well as traditional PVC-based tapes. One major innovation is the use of bio-based polymers made from renewable resources such as corn starch, soy, and sugarcane. These materials provide a green alternative to PVC, which is made from non-renewable petrochemicals and emits high levels of VOCs.
Tape manufacturers are launching innovative ecofriendly tapes for various industries. For instance, in April 2023, IRPLAST introduced the IRPLAST Natural Oriented Polypropylene (NOPP) TAPE. The new adhesive tape is both high-performing and eco-friendly, made with 50% recycled materials. The tape, with a thickness of 32 µm, offers strong adhesion and works exceptionally well on high-speed machines. It also helps reduce environmental impact.
Companies are increasingly adopting these eco-friendly tapes to meet regulatory requirements and consumer demand for sustainable products. The shift towards bio-based polymers reduces the environmental impact and aligns with global trends in green manufacturing. As the eco-friendly low VOC automotive wiring harness tape market for eco-friendly automotive components grows, the demand for high-performance, sustainable wiring harness tapes is expected to rise significantly during the forecast period.
Eco-friendly tapes made from bio-based materials significantly reduce the environmental impact of automotive components compared to traditional PVC tapes. However, these tapes often struggle with thermal stability and durability in extreme conditions, especially in high-performance vehicles or harsh climates. Bio-based materials including polylactic acid (PLA), natural fibers, and other biodegradable polymers decompose more easily in the environment. While this is beneficial for sustainability, it can be problematic for automotive applications requiring long-term resistance to high heat and temperature fluctuations.
Eco Friendly Low VOC Automotive Wiring Harness Tape Market Analysis
Based on product, the market is divided into passenger cars, commercial vehicles, and two wheelers. The passenger cars held a market share of over 60% in 2023 and is expected to cross USD 400 million by 2032. As Advanced Driver Assistance Systems (ADAS) such as autonomous driving, lane assist, and adaptive cruise control become more common in passenger cars, the wiring in these cars is getting more complex. This increases the need for reliable, durable, and eco-friendly wiring harness tapes.
Automakers also face pressure to improve fuel efficiency and reduce CO emissions. Lightweight, eco-friendly tapes, which are lighter than traditional PVC tapes, help reduce vehicle weight. This is especially important for passenger cars, where fuel efficiency is a key selling factor.
Based on application, the eco friendly low VOC automotive wiring harness tape market is divided into engine compartment, cabin, chassis, battery & powertrain, interior & exterior wiring harness and others. The engine compartment segment is expected to hold around 27% share in 2023. Engine compartments experience extreme temperatures and harsh conditions. The need for wiring harness tapes that can withstand these high temperatures while being eco-friendly drives demand for low VOC options. These tapes, with better thermal stability, are suitable for engine compartments.
Furthermore, the growth of hybrid and electric vehicles, which have complex electrical and battery systems, further increases the demand for reliable, eco-friendly wiring solutions that reduce harmful emissions.
Asia Pacific dominates the global eco-friendly low VOC automotive wiring harness tape market with over 45% share in 2023. The rapid urbanization and rising car ownership in India and Southeast Asia drive the growth of the market in the region. This surge in automotive demand drives the need for sustainable materials, including eco-friendly wiring harness tapes, to meet growing environmental concerns and regulatory requirements. China's leading role in electric vehicle production and sales further increases demand for advanced eco-friendly tapes, as manufacturers seek to align with sustainability goals while integrating complex electrical systems.
In Europe, sustainability is a top priority for consumers and regulators. The European Union's strict environmental policies require automakers to use low VOC wiring harness tapes. Significant investments in green technology research and development are driving innovations in eco-friendly materials, meeting modern vehicle demands and promoting environmental responsibility.
North American consumers are increasingly choosing eco-friendly products, pushing automakers to use low VOC wiring harness tapes. Rising fuel prices and environmental concerns highlight the need for fuel-efficient vehicles. Lightweight, eco-friendly wiring harness tapes help reduce vehicle weight, improving fuel efficiency and meeting both regulatory standards and consumer expectations.
Eco Friendly Low VOC Automotive Wiring Harness Tape Market Share
Nitto Denko Corporation and Sika AG dominate the market with around 10% of the market share. Nitto Denko Corporation invests heavily in research and development to create eco-friendly low VOC tapes. By focusing on advanced materials science, the company aims to improve the durability, heat resistance, and adhesive strength of its products. This strategy meets the automotive industry's current needs and positions Nitto Denko as a major player in sustainable tape solutions.
Sika AG is expanding its presence in key automotive markets such as Asia Pacific, North America, and Europe. The company invests in local manufacturing and distribution to respond quickly and adapt to regional market demands. This approach helps Sika meet the growing demand for eco-friendly materials in emerging markets and maintain strong relationships with local automotive manufacturers.
